#60fb7b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#60fb7b is composed of 37.6% red, 98.4% green and 48.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 61.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 51% yellow and 1.6% black. It has a hue angle of 130.5 degrees, a saturation of 95.1% and a lightness of 68%. #60fb7b color hex could be obtained by blending #c0fff6 with #00f700. Closest websafe color is: #66ff66.

#60fb7b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#60fb7b has RGB values of R:96, G:251, B:123 and CMYK values of C:0.62, M:0, Y:0.51,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 6355835.

Shades and Tints of #60fb7b
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000d03 is the darkest color, while #f9fffa is the lightest one.

Tones of #60fb7b
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#abb0ac is the less saturated color, while #60fb7b is the most saturated one.
